text函数

营销管理百科 2024年08月21日
397 浏览

一、文本函数概述

text函数

文本函数,顾名思义,是一类在编程和数据分析领域中处理文本数据的函数。它们可以帮助我们实现对文本的各种操作,如提取、转换、筛选和分析等。在众多编程语言和数据分析工具中,文本函数都占据了至关重要的地位,成为了数据处理和分析过程中不可或缺的利器。

二、文本函数的应用场景

1.数据清洗:在数据分析过程中,我们常常需要对原始数据进行清洗,去除多余的空格、换行符和特殊字符等。文本函数可以帮助我们快速实现这一目的,提高数据处理的效率。

2.信息提取:文本函数可以用于提取数据中的关键信息,如关键词、摘要和标签等。这对于文本分析和信息检索任务具有重要意义。

3.数据转换:文本数据往往需要进行格式转换,以便于后续的分析。文本函数可以帮助我们将文本数据转换为适合分析的格式,如表格、列表等。

4.语言处理:文本函数可以用于处理自然语言,如语法分析、词性标注和情感分析等。这在人工智能和自然语言处理领域具有广泛的应用。

5.数据分析:文本函数可以帮助我们对文本数据进行统计分析,如词频统计、文本聚类和主题模型等。这对于挖掘文本数据中的潜在信息和规律具有重要意义。

三、文本函数实例解析

1.Python中的文本函数

在Python中,有许多内置的文本函数,如split、join、strip和replace等。以下是一个简单的实例:

“`python

text=\Hello,IamanAIassistant.\

name=text.split(\\)[0]

job=text.split(\\)[1].strip()

print(name,job)

“`

2.JavaScript中的文本函数

在JavaScript中,也有许多内置的文本函数,如split、join、trim和replace等。以下是一个简单的实例:

“`javascript

consttext=\Hello,IamanAIassistant.\;

constname=text.split(\\)[0];

constjob=text.split(\\)[1].trim();

console.log(name,job);

“`

3.SQL中的文本函数

在SQL中,我们可以使用如`SUBSTRING`、`REPLACE`和`LENGTH`等文本函数。以下是一个简单的实例:

“`sql

SELECTSUBSTRING(text,1,5)ASname,SUBSTRING(text,6)ASjob;

“`

四、文本函数的优化策略

1.缓存结果:对于重复使用的文本函数,我们可以将其结果缓存起来,以减少计算量。

2.并行处理:在多核处理器环境下,可以利用并行计算提高文本处理的效率。

3.算法优化:针对不同的文本处理任务,可以选择合适的算法进行优化,如使用哈希表加速字符串匹配等。

4.数据预处理:对输入的文本数据进行预处理,如分词、编码等,可以提高后续文本处理的效率。

五、总结

文本函数在编程和数据分析领域中具有广泛的应用,掌握它们有助于提高数据处理和分析的效率。通过对文本函数的深入了解和实际应用,我们可以更好地挖掘文本数据中的潜在信息和价值,为各种业务场景提供有力支持。同时,针对不同任务和场景,我们还需不断探索和优化文本函数的实现方法和策略,以提高文本处理的性能。

上一篇: ppt文本框
下一篇: 如何添加脚注